November 6 - 7 - 8, 2009
Charles B. Wang Center, Stony Brook University
Long Island, New York
The Long Island Latino International Film Festival was created to celebrate and showcase the finest in Latino filmmaking. Now in our 5th year LILIFF continues to build its reputation by presenting exceptional works by or about Latinos.

LILIFF is committed to bringing compelling films with powerful storytelling to Long Island , which is home to over 350,000 Hispanics and growing. Our participating filmmakers will receive VIP all access passes to screenings, special events and after parties and are encouraged to participate in Q&A sessions following the screening of their film.
